
The building
You certainly haven't seen a school like this before! The curved shapes, the green roof and the bright colors characterize the face of the Luther-Melanchthon-Gymnasium in a unique way. The building was rebuilt in the 1990s according to plans by the famous artist Friedensreich Hundertwasser and completed in 1999. The origin
At the beginning of the 1990s, pupils in art lessons thought about how the existing school building could be made more attractive for pupils. The pupils' designs were all reminiscent of the buildings designed by the artist Friedensreich Hundertwasser. Without further ado, the school decided to contact the well-known artist. And indeed: Hundertwasser personally drew up the plans for the exterior façade of the building, which were implemented in exactly the same way during the renovation phase. The interior of the school is also reminiscent of Hundertwasser's typical art style, but here the pupils and other artists were allowed to immortalize themselves in this style. This renovation has created a place where the pupils enjoy spending time and which is also absolutely worth seeing.
